Patrick included notes to his photos, which have subsequently been removed. 

“This well is deeeep.” He then added: “Let’s get serious. Seriously. I miss my friends. Each and every one of them.” 

advertisement

However, Patrick eventually found himself having to go back and delete every picture from his Instagram account, apologizing for the "embarrassing oversight".

Instagram

He apologized for getting "distracted" from the SAG-AFTRA strike after posting the photographs during it. 

advertisement

His post on Instagram stated: “The last couple of days I foolishly and thoughtlessly let a trip down Suits memory lane distract me from the very real and ongoing fight everyone in @sagafstra continues to wage in its effort to win out membership realistic 21st Century compensation and protections.”

“It was an embarrassing oversight for which I’m incredibly sorry. So grateful to those who gently and swiftly course-corrected me here and I look forward to continuing the fight in the days and weeks ahead #SAGAFTRAStrong.”
